Output 24b6ec8426eac842c57a86cd2eee2f95ed2ab5720e7555a45eadef2b76f03553:1

value
26387904707
script pubkey
OP_0 OP_PUSHBYTES_20 b8ee67bd03a3ff0cd97545f42948b1e3ae478a99
address
tb1qhrhx00gr50lsekt4gh6zjj93uwhy0z5ev4xakr
transaction
24b6ec8426eac842c57a86cd2eee2f95ed2ab5720e7555a45eadef2b76f03553